The Federalist-inclined but fair-minded Providence newspaper printed a prayer of deliverance:

     “ O Lord have mercy upon us . . . And deliver us, we pray they, from STANDING ARMIES, and CINCINNATI OFFICERS.”

Oswald’s newspaper printed what appeared to be damaging answers to the query, Who is to profit from Constitutional ratification?

“The military profession will then be respectable, and the Floridas may be conquered in a campaign -- The spoils of the West-Indies and South America may enrich the next generation of Cincinnati.”
